温馨提示×

android runblocking的使用是否符合Kotlin语言规范

小樊
94
2024-07-24 10:12:11
栏目: 编程语言

在Kotlin语言中,通常不建议使用runBlocking函数,因为它会阻塞当前线程,可能会导致性能问题和应用程序的不稳定性。Kotlin语言更推荐使用协程来处理异步任务和并发操作,以提高代码的可读性和性能。

因此,如果可能的话,最好避免使用runBlocking函数,而是使用协程来替代它。如果确实需要使用runBlocking函数,建议尽量将其封装在特定的情况下,以减少对应用程序整体性能的影响。

0